Do Mattress Protectors Really Work Against Bed Bugs?

The short answer is yes, mattress protectors can be an effective tool in preventing bed bugs from infesting your mattress. These protective covers are designed to encase the entire mattress, creating a barrier that bed bugs cannot penetrate. This makes it difficult for them to enter your mattress and establish a home. However, there are a few important factors to consider when choosing a mattress protector for bed bug protection.

Do Mattress Encasements Really Keep Bed Bugs Out?

While mattress protectors can be effective in preventing bed bugs, not all protectors are created equal. The most important factor to consider is the material of the protector. Look for a protector that is made of a thick, durable material such as tightly woven polyester. This material is less likely to tear or rip, making it more difficult for bed bugs to penetrate.

In addition to the material, it's also important to choose a mattress protector that is specifically designed for bed bug protection. These protectors will often have features such as a zipper closure with a tight seal and reinforced seams to prevent bed bugs from sneaking in.

Study Shows Effectiveness of Mattress Protectors Against Bed Bugs

In a recent study conducted by the University of Minnesota, researchers found that mattress encasements can be an effective tool in preventing bed bugs. The study compared two groups of bed bug-infested apartments, one with mattress encasements and one without. The results showed that the apartments with mattress encasements had a significantly lower number of bed bugs present.

While this study may seem like a clear victory for mattress protectors, it's important to note that they are not a foolproof solution. The study also found that bed bugs can still enter the mattress through small holes or gaps in the encasement, so it's important to regularly inspect and maintain your protector.

Do Mattress Protectors Prevent Bed Bugs?

While mattress protectors can be effective in preventing bed bugs, they are not a guaranteed solution. Bed bugs are small and resilient creatures, and they can still find their way into your mattress through other means, such as through cracks or openings in your bed frame. This is why it's important to use mattress protectors as part of a larger bed bug prevention plan that includes regular inspections and treatments.

Can Mattress Protectors Help Control Bed Bugs?

Mattress protectors can also be a useful tool in controlling bed bugs once they have infested your mattress. If you already have bed bugs in your mattress, a protector can prevent them from escaping and spreading to other areas of your home. This can help contain the infestation and make it easier to treat.

Do Mattress Protectors Kill Bed Bugs?

Unfortunately, mattress protectors alone will not kill bed bugs. They are designed to prevent them from entering your mattress, not eliminate them. If you have an existing bed bug infestation, it's important to seek professional treatment to completely eradicate the pests.

In conclusion, mattress protectors can be an effective tool in preventing and controlling bed bugs. However, they are not a complete solution and should be used in conjunction with other prevention methods. By choosing the right protector and regularly inspecting and maintaining it, you can greatly reduce the risk of a bed bug infestation in your mattress.
